The runner travels 50 m in the original direction (north) plus 30 m in the opposite direction (south), so the total distance she ran is 80 m. Suppose a runner jogs to the 50-m mark and then turns around and runs back to the 20-m mark. Totally possible for displacement to be zero but not distance. Examples; Displacement(vector) A displacement is the shortest distance from the initial to the final position of a point P. Thus, it is the length of an imaginary straight path, typically distinct from the path actually travelled by P. A 'displacement vector' represents the length and direction of that imaginary straight path. Since the displacement is measured along the shortest path between two points, its magnitude is always less than or equal to the distance.
